Gentronix offers a range of screening options to help our clients to assess the mutagenic potential of test substances in the Ames test.
Ames assays are bacterial reverse mutation assays that use a variety of Salmonella (or E. coli) strains to detect a range of point mutations and have high sensitivity when used in combination. The Ames test is the most established assay for detecting direct-acting mutagens and forms a key aspect of regulatory genotoxicity testing across industries. As such, an early stage prediction of Ames test outcome is a key step in assessing the toxicological hazard of test substances during development. OECD 471 Ames Test Strains: TA98, TA100, TA1535, TA1537, TA102, TA97, TA97a, uvrA/pKM101, WP2 pKM101, WP2 uvrA
Metabolic activation: Typically induced rat liver S9, though other
sources are available
Test Format: Plate incorporation, pre-incubation
Typical test item requirements: 350mg
Formulation Analysis: Available upon request
Endpoint: Mutagenicity
